I have been to Israel many times and there is no shortage of things to do in Israel. Masada, Church of the Holy Sepulchre, Western Wall, The Israel Museum, Citadel or Tower of David, Bethlehem, The Dead Sea and Nazareth are some the highlights of my Israel vacation. As well as Jerusalem, Galilee is a popular destination for Christian pilgrims as it was a home of Jesus.

Gan Hashlosha National Park - It's in Galilee is a wonderful place which is surrounded by beautiful hills and has warm water springs. This park can be enjoyed year round with average temperatures.
Caesarea - It has many historical attractions, especially the Caesarea harbor is an excellent spot & a well kept tourist attraction. Enjoy the nicest beach and have a good dining here, it has nice restaurants.
Nazareth - It is is located in the heart of Galilee and offers many religious sites & attractions including Basilica of the Annunciation, The Old City and Market and St. Joseph’s Church.
Luna Gal Water Amusement Park - It offers a wide range of activities including pedal boats, waterskiing, kayak tours, water parachuting and sailboarding.

Enjoy the sea at Israel and surf, swim, waterski and explore the natural beaty along with the Mediterranean climate!
